Abstract

ABSTRACT In this research paper, an Advanced Harmonic Filter (AHF) is designed and implemented for variable frequency drives of 55 kW rating. The AHF consists of a line reactor (Lo) and a Double Tuned Filter (DTF) to mitigate the 5th and 11th order harmonics of the drive current. The performance of AHF is verified using the MATLAB/Simulink platform. The complete design has been validated with experimental results and reasonable reduction of Total Harmonic Distortion (THD) is observed. The prototype is in good agreement with the IEEE 519–2014 standard limits. Also, the electrical and thermal test results of the AHF are showed.
